The English Channel, the Catalina Channel, the Molokai Channel, the North Channel, the Tsugaru Channel, the Cook Strait, and the Strait of Gibraltar.
The Oceans Seven.
André Wiersig launched his Oceans Seven challenge in 2014 and completed his 7 crossings in 2019 – and has since continued his journey in the world’s oceans.
In Nachts Allein Im Ozean, Mein Weg durch die Ocean’s Seven, Wiersig tells how he prepared for the seven channels and how he got to know and love the open ocean to the rhythm of the hour-long arm strokes, sometimes at night. He encountered sharks, dolphins, whales, and plastic garbage. He later became an ambassador for the oceans and the German Marine Foundation.
